🌽 Choosing Your Vegetables: A Rainbow of Flavors 🥕
The beauty of vegetable tacos lies in their adaptability. You can use almost any vegetable you like! Here are some popular choices to get you started:
Bell Peppers
These colorful peppers add sweetness and crunch. Red, yellow, and orange peppers are sweeter than green peppers. Slice them into strips and sauté or roast them for the best flavor.
Onions
Onions provide a savory base for your tacos. White, yellow, or red onions all work well. Dice them finely and sauté them until softened.
Mushrooms
Earthy and meaty, mushrooms add depth of flavor to your tacos. Cremini, shiitake, or portobello mushrooms are all great options. Slice them and sauté them with garlic and herbs.
Zucchini and Squash

Corn
Sweet and juicy corn kernels add a pop of flavor and texture. Use fresh, frozen, or canned corn. Roast it on the cob for a smoky flavor.
Black Beans
A great source of protein and fiber, black beans add a hearty element to your tacos. Use canned or cook them from scratch.
Sweet Potatoes
Roasted sweet potatoes bring a touch of sweetness and creamy texture to your tacos. Dice them into small cubes and roast until tender.
🔥 Cooking Methods: Sautéing, Roasting, and Grilling 🌶️
How you cook your vegetables can significantly impact their flavor and texture. Here are some popular methods:
Sautéing
Sautéing is a quick and easy way to cook vegetables. Heat a skillet over medium-high heat, add some oil, and sauté your vegetables until they are tender-crisp.
Roasting
Roasting brings out the natural sweetness of vegetables. Toss your vegetables with olive oil, salt, and pepper, and roast them in a preheated oven at 400°F (200°C) until tender and slightly caramelized.
Grilling
Grilling adds a smoky flavor to your vegetables. Preheat your grill to medium-high heat and grill your vegetables until they are tender and slightly charred.
🌮 Assembling Your Tacos: Fillings and Toppings Galore! 🥑
Now for the fun part! Here are some ideas for creating delicious fillings and toppings:
Fillings
- Spicy Black Bean and Corn Filling: Combine black beans, corn, diced tomatoes, chili powder, cumin, and a pinch of cayenne pepper.
- Roasted Vegetable Medley: Roast a mix of bell peppers, onions, zucchini, and sweet potatoes with herbs and spices.
- Mushroom and Spinach Sauté: Sauté mushrooms and spinach with garlic, soy sauce, and a touch of sesame oil.
Toppings
- Fresh Salsa: Diced tomatoes, onions, cilantro, jalapeño, and lime juice.
- Guacamole: Mashed avocados, lime juice, cilantro, and salt.
- Sour Cream or Greek Yogurt: Adds a creamy tang.
- Shredded Cheese: Cheddar, Monterey Jack, or cotija cheese.
- Pickled Onions: Adds a sweet and tangy crunch.
- Hot Sauce: For a fiery kick!
📝 Recipe: My Go-To Vegetable Taco Recipe 📝
Here's a simple yet satisfying recipe to get you started:
Ingredients:
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 onion, diced
- 2 bell peppers (any color), sliced
- 1 zucchini, diced
- 8 ounces mushrooms, sliced
- 1 (15-ounce) can black beans, rinsed and drained
- 1 teaspoon chili powder
- 1/2 teaspoon cumin
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 12 corn or flour tortillas
- Your favorite toppings (salsa, guacamole, sour cream, cheese, etc.)
Instructions:
-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
- Add the onion and bell peppers and sauté until softened, about 5-7 minutes.
- Add the zucchini and mushrooms and sauté until tender, about 5-7 minutes more.
- Stir in the black beans, chili powder, and cumin.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Heat the tortillas according to package directions.
- Fill each tortilla with the vegetable mixture and your favorite toppings.
- Enjoy!

🌶️ Spice It Up: Flavor Variations and Add-Ins 🥑
Want to take your vegetable tacos to the next level? Try these variations:
Add a Protein Boost
Include lentils, quinoa, or tofu for extra protein.
Get Saucy
Drizzle with a creamy cilantro-lime sauce or a spicy chipotle mayo.
Add Some Heat
Incorporate jalapeños, serrano peppers, or a dash of hot sauce.
Make it a Bowl
Serve the vegetable mixture over rice or quinoa with your favorite toppings for a taco bowl.
Tips and Tricks for the Best Vegetable Tacos 💡
Here are some extra pointers for veggie taco success:
- Don't overcook the vegetables. You want them to be tender-crisp, not mushy.
- Season generously. Salt, pepper, and spices are key to bringing out the flavor of the vegetables.
- Warm your tortillas. This makes them more pliable and prevents them from cracking.
- Don't overfill your tacos. This can make them difficult to eat.
- Get creative with your toppings! The possibilities are endless.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I use frozen vegetables?
A: Yes, you can use frozen vegetables. Just thaw them before cooking.
Q: Can I make these tacos ahead of time?
A: You can prepare the vegetable filling ahead of time and store it in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Assemble the tacos just before serving.
Q: What kind of tortillas should I use?
A: Corn or flour tortillas both work well. Corn tortillas are gluten-free.
Q: Are vegetable tacos healthy?
A: Yes, vegetable tacos can be a healthy meal. They are packed with vitamins, minerals, and fiber from the vegetables.
Q: Can I add fruit to vegetable tacos?
A: Yes! Grilled pineapple, mango salsa, or a sprinkle of pomegranate seeds can add a delicious twist.
